Expertise in Chinese food packaging design is reflected in the meticulous attention to detail. Packaging is not merely a container but a storyteller of the rich history and cultural ethos associated with the cuisine. For instance, mooncakes, a traditional Chinese delicacy, are often enclosed in ornate, elegantly crafted boxes that reflect the Mid-Autumn Festival's significance. These designs not only protect the delicacy but also serve as a medium to convey heritage and tradition.

The authority of Chinese food packaging lies in its ability to adapt and innovate while adhering to cultural norms and values. An authoritative packaging solution effectively communicates the product's authenticity and quality. The use of symbols, colors, and materials culturally resonates with consumers, which is particularly important in a market where the authenticity of the cuisine is a critical buying factor. For example, the use of red and gold colors is prevalent in Chinese packaging due to their auspicious meanings, symbolizing good fortune and happiness.

Moreover, the expertise involved in Chinese food packaging has made significant strides in functional design. The rise of e-commerce and international shipping has pushed manufacturers to develop packaging solutions that not only appeal visually but also offer practical benefits, such as extended shelf life and resilience during transportation. Vacuum sealing and modified atmosphere packaging are two techniques that have been adopted to maintain freshness and integrity for longer durations, particularly essential for export markets.
